Abstract
In this paper, we present a multi-hypothesis scheme of Temporal Error Concealment (TEC). The lost block is concealed by several hypothesis blocks in the previous frame, and the corresponding Motion Vectors (MVs) of hypothesis blocks are derived using a kalman filter based on the similarity of local MVs. The processing is at the level of 8x8 block and the tendency in horizontal and vertical orientations is considered to predict the candidate MVs. Experimental results demonstrate that the proposed method can provide better performance as compared with the conventional approaches.
